Understanding a challenging Landscape of FSBO Transactions
Navigating the real estate world can be tricky, particularly when engaging in a For Sale By Owner (FSBO) transaction. Unlike traditional transactions that involve a realtor, FSBO sales place full accountability on the seller to handle every aspect of the process. This encompasses legal requirements that are crucial to protect a smooth and legally binding transaction.
One of primary challenges in FSBO transactions is creating legally sound contracts. Real estate contracts are intricate documents that outline the conditions of the sale, including monetary compensation, closing dates, and clauses. A poorly drafted contract can lead to litigation down the road, wasting both time and money.
Furthermore, FSBO sellers are responsible for complying with all applicable real estate laws and regulations. These can vary drastically from state to state, making it crucial to research with legal professionals acquainted with local jurisdictional requirements.
Ultimately, while FSBO transactions can offer financial advantages, it is imperative for sellers to grasp the legal ramifications.
